Jaish-e-Mohammed's Ashiq Ahmed Nengroo declared as terrorist
Nengroo is the 36th person to be included in the list which has names of JeM chief Maulana Maood Azhar, Lashkar patron and 26/11 mastermind Hafiz Saeed and underworld don Dawood Ibrahim among others.

MHA, in a gazette notification, said that Nengroo (35), a resident of Pulwama in Kashmir, has been involved in the infiltration of terrorists into Jammu and Kashmir. After running a terror syndicate in Kashmir, the MHA notification states, Nengroo is now engaged in a perilous campaign to orchestrate terror in the valley that is remote-controlled from Pakistan.
Nengroo, who is called by many aliases such as Ashag Hussain Nengroo and Ashaq Moulvi, has been responsible for planning various terrorist incidents in J&K.
